Sahih Muslim 717a (Book 6, Hadith 90) #8815
The Prophet's Prayer After a Journey

SUMMARY: The Prophet Muhammad (PBUH) did not usually pray the forenoon prayer, but he did when he returned from a journey.

'Abdullah b. Shaqiq reported: I asked 'A'isha whether the Messenger of Allah used to observe the forenoon prayer. She said: No, but when he came back from the journey.
وَحَدَّثَنَا يَحْيَى بْنُ يَحْيَى، أَخْبَرَنَا يَزِيدُ بْنُ زُرَيْعٍ، عَنْ سَعِيدٍ الْجُرَيْرِيِّ، عَنْ عَبْدِ اللَّهِ بْنِ شَقِيقٍ، قَالَ قُلْتُ لِعَائِشَةَ هَلْ كَانَ النَّبِيُّ يُصَلِّي الضُّحَى قَالَتْ لاَ إِلاَّ أَنْ يَجِيءَ مِنْ مَغِيبِهِ

EXPLANATIONS:
This hadith is about the importance of prayer in Islam, and how it should be observed even after returning from a journey. It is narrated by Abdullah b. Shaqiq who asked A'isha whether the Prophet Muhammad used to observe the forenoon prayer. She replied that he did not usually do so, but when he came back from a journey, then he would pray it. This shows us that even after returning from a long and tiring journey, one should still take time out to perform their religious duties such as praying salat or namaz on time. It also teaches us that we should prioritize our faith over worldly matters and make sure to fulfill our obligations towards Allah SWT no matter what situation we are in or how tired we may be feeling at any given moment in time.
